Wikipedia article




'Silver Cloud' is the debut single by German band La Dsseldorf, released in advance of their eponymous debut album. The single peaked at number 2 on the German music charts and made La Dsseldorf famous. Unusually for a high-charting single, "Silver Cloud" is entirely instrumental (although the B-side "La Dsseldorf" is not). The single continues to be popular, and was re-released on CD in 2008.

Background & Success



Following the release of 'Neu! '75' in 1975, Neu! disbanded, and Klaus Dinger began writing music for a La Dsseldorf album. La Dsseldorf had been founded the previous year during Neu!'s 1973-4 hiatus, and both Thomas Dinger and Hans Lampe had featured on 'Neu! '75' playing drums. Nevertheless, Klaus initially had difficulty composing material for the new album, finally entering Conny Plank's studio in September 1975.

After sessions were completed in December of that year, "Silver Cloud" was selected as the album's lead single. It quickly rose through the charts, making Thomas, Klaus and Hans overnight celebrities, particularly in their home city of Dsseldorf, where the band logo was spray-painted on the streets by fans and Thomas became a fashion icon.

Releases & track listings



In Germany the single was released by Teldec on 7" vinyl. In 2008 Bureau B re-released the single on CD. The track listing on both releases was as follows

All tracks composed by Klaus Dinger.

# "Silver Cloud" - 3:38

# "La Dsseldorf" - 2:34

In Spain, Teldec's parent company Telefunken released a promotional single 'Dsseldorf', which did not feature "Silver Cloud" but "Dsseldorf", another song from La Dsseldorf's debut album

All tracks composed by Klaus Dinger.

# "Dsseldorf Part 1" - 4:00

# "Dsseldorf Part 2" - 3:27

Personnel



'La Dsseldorf'

* Klaus Dinger - guitar, keyboards, synthesizer, vocals

* Thomas Dinger - drums, percussion, vocals

* Hans Lampe - electronics, keyboards, percussion, synthesizer

'other musicians'

* Harald Konietzko - bass
